Kocharian on Predictions of War and Armenia's Actions
The second President of Armenia, Robert Kocharian, stated that he predicted the possibility of war a year ago. "Everything was being done to provoke a war. The first was the failure of the negotiation process, which occurred at Armenia's initiative, with Armenia being the first to refuse to negotiate," Kocharian said in an interview with Channel 5.
According to him, actions taken concerning the military since 2018 have led to its significant weakening, which Azerbaijan also considered. "Another factor was the deterioration of relations with our strategic ally, getting into a conflict with the CSTO, and the criminal prosecution against the CSTO Secretary-General," Kocharian noted. He added that if the leader of Armenia were an agent, he would have carried out exactly the actions we see now.
